The Implication of Floating and NDC Voters' Choice of Ken over Dr. Bawumia in Latest Polls

The Implication of Floating and NDC Voters Choice of Ken over Dr. Bawumia in Latest Polls

Traditional and social media have been blazing with the latest social media polls on the New Patriotic Party's (NPP) presidential primaries by the Global InfoAnalytics. This follows a disclosure by Mr. Mussa Dankwah, the Executive Director of Global InfoAnalytics that majority of floating voters and National Democratic Congress (NDC) voters prefer Mr. Kennedy Ohene Agyapong to Dr. Mahamudu Bawumia.

According to the renowned pollster, 39% of NDC voters prefer Ken while 33% of this category of voters support Dr. Bawumia. Similarly, Ken attracts 38% of floating voters while Dr. Bawumia is trailing with 32%.

What began as a brief announcement on the Facebook page of the Executive Director on 6th December 2025 has since gained traction in the media space with majority of the media outlets in the country reporting on it. Perhaps for the purpose of directing traffic to their websites, almost all the media houses chose a headline and an angle that distort the actual implication of the polls.

The media houses reported the news with funny headlines like "NDC Supporters Rooting for Kennedy Agyapong in NPP Primaries -- Global InfoAnalytics." Such a headline creates a negative impression on the minds of die-hard NPP supporters -- they may be deceived to think the NDC supporters are rooting for Ken because he is a walk over for them.

If the media houses meant well, they would have taken their angles from the part of the polls which says floating voters also prefer Ken to Dr. Bawumia. They obviously did not give that part of the report the attention it deserves because they have an interest to protect.

As a political observer, I find the polls favourable to Kennedy Ohene Agyapong and his team. Floating voters decide the outcome of elections. So, for them to choose the business mogul, Philanthropist and former lawmaker over Dr. Bawumia is a scientific confirmation of the claim that Ghanaians are calling for Ken.

The endorsement by the NDC voters is also a good news. Definitely, Global InfoAnalytics did not ask the respondents to choose the candidate they think they can easily win against in an election. They would sound mischievous if they did that and no sensible respondent would waste their time on pollsters. The choice of Ken by the NDC voters means in the unlikely event that their party is rejected, which person do they think can lead the country better and they said Ken, which is an obvious truth.

Though the polls is good news for Ken and his team, they have to explain it well to the NPP delegates lest Dr. Bawumia and his team employ the media to confuse the delegates.
